| Industry | Application | Process |
|---|---|---|
| Food Industry | Food additive, emulsifier, buffer | Ingredient blending, food processing |
| Electroplating Industry | Complexing agent in electroplating baths | Electroplating |
| Cleaning Products Industry | Co-formulant in cleaning product formulations | Formulation preparation, surface cleaning |
| Textile Industry | Dyeing auxiliary | Dyeing |
| Pharmaceutical Industry | Synthetic intermediate or excipient in drug manufacturing | Chemical synthesis, pharmaceutical formulation |
| Ceramics Industry | Flux in glazes and ceramic bodies | Ceramic firing |
| Analytical Chemistry | Buffer, reagent | Laboratory analysis, solution preparation |
| Paints & Coatings | Coating stabilizer | Coating production |
| Agriculture | Fertilizer additive | Fertilizer blending |
| Test Item | Common Testing Methods | Method Overview |
|---|---|---|
| Appearance | Visual Inspection | Observe the sample's color and physical state under natural light or standard illumination; it should appear as a white crystalline powder with no visible impurities. |
| Identification | Infrared Spectroscopy (IR) | Compare the sample spectrum with a reference standard spectrum, confirming molecular structure through characteristic absorption peaks (e.g., P-O-P, P=O bonds). |
| Assay | Complexometric Titration (EDTA Titration) | In a pH 10 buffer solution, using chrome black T as an indicator, titrate with standard EDTA solution to determine metal ions (e.g., Zn²⁺, Ca²⁺), and indirectly calculate the pyrophosphate content. |
| pH Value | pH Meter Method | Prepare a sample solution at a specified concentration (e.g., 1% aqueous solution) and measure its acidity or alkalinity using a calibrated pH meter; typically between 9.0 and 10.5. |
| Insoluble Matter | Gravimetric Method | Dissolve the sample in water, filter, dry the residue, and weigh it to calculate the percentage of insoluble material. |
| Chlorides | Silver Nitrate Turbidity Method | Add silver nitrate in a nitric acid medium to form silver chloride turbidity; compare the turbidity with a standard series to control Cl⁻ content. |
| Sulfates | Barium Chloride Turbidity Method | Add barium chloride in a hydrochloric acid medium to form barium sulfate turbidity; quantify SO₄²⁻ content by comparing turbidity with a standard series. |
| Heavy Metals | Sulfide Colorimetric Method (e.g., Lead) | Under weakly acidic conditions, heavy metals react with hydrogen sulfide to form colored precipitates; compare color intensity with a standard lead solution for limit testing. |
| Arsenic Content | Gutzeit Method | Under acidic conditions, arsine gas reacts with mercuric bromide test paper to produce a yellow to brown spot; quantify by comparison with a standard reference. |
| Loss on Drying | Drying and Weight Loss Method | Dry the sample at 105°C until constant weight is achieved; calculate the content of moisture and other volatile substances based on weight loss. |
| Residue on Ignition | Gravimetric Method (High-Temperature Ignition) | Ignite the sample at high temperature (approximately 600–800°C), then weigh the residue to assess the total amount of inorganic impurities. |
| Pyrophosphate Purity | Ion Chromatography (IC) | Separate and quantify pyrophosphate ions in solution using an ion chromatograph equipped with a conductivity detector; suitable for simultaneous detection of multiple anions. |
